What Affects Rates in New Orleans
- Most New Orleans addresses fall within FEMA Special Flood Hazard Areas, and carriers price comprehensive coverage accordingly. Hardship license holders required to maintain full coverage for financed vehicles see 20–30% higher premiums than drivers in Baton Rouge or Shreveport. Carriers verify flood zone status at quote, not at claim.
- Orleans Parish hardship licenses typically include route restrictions limiting drivers to direct paths between home, work, medical appointments, and court-ordered programs. The I-10 corridor through downtown and I-610 loop see heavy enforcement during morning and evening hours. Violation of route restrictions triggers immediate hardship revocation and extends suspension periods.
- Louisiana's uninsured driver rate runs approximately 13%, one of the highest in the Southeast. New Orleans sees elevated rates in Orleans East and the Lower Ninth Ward. Uninsured motorist coverage costs $15–$25/month additional but becomes critical for hardship drivers who cannot afford a second suspension after a hit-and-run or uninsured-at-fault crash.
- Orleans Parish reports vehicle theft rates double the Louisiana average, concentrated in CBD parking areas and along Tchoupitoulas Street. Comprehensive coverage runs $40–$70/month for hardship drivers with older sedans. Carriers apply ZIP-based rating, with 70112, 70113, and 70130 seeing the highest theft surcharges.

SR-22 Insurance
Orleans Parish drivers file SR-22 through carriers licensed in Louisiana; processing takes 3–5 business days, and lapses trigger immediate hardship revocation and extended suspension.

Non-Owner SR-22
New Orleans transit workers using RTA buses or streetcars to reach jobs in the CBD or Warehouse District use non-owner policies to maintain hardship compliance without vehicle ownership costs.

Ignition Interlock Insurance
Orleans Parish courts require IID installation within 10 days of hardship approval; carriers verify installation before issuing SR-22, and monitoring violations void hardship eligibility.

Liability Insurance
New Orleans carriers verify continuous coverage monthly; a single lapse triggers SR-22 cancellation notice to Louisiana OMV and immediate hardship suspension within 10 days.
